From d20a5a81af4fa88eb26ea9678ecc13a0dd3d64a5 Mon Sep 17 00:00:00 2001 From: Torsten Grote Date: Wed, 18 Mar 2020 15:00:45 -0300 Subject: Fix lint issues and CI dependencies --- cashier/.gitlab-ci.yml | 5 +++++ cashier/build.gradle | 2 +- cashier/src/main/res/values/strings.xml | 4 ++-- merchant-terminal/.gitlab-ci.yml | 5 +++++ .../taler/merchantpos/history/HistoryManager.kt | 2 -- merchant-terminal/src/main/res/values/strings.xml | 1 - wallet/.gitlab-ci.yml | 5 +++++ .../taler/wallet/history/WalletHistoryFragment.kt | 1 - .../src/main/res/drawable/ic_home_black_24dp.xml | 25 ---------------------- wallet/src/main/res/layout/payment_details.xml | 12 +++++------ wallet/src/main/res/values/dimens.xml | 24 --------------------- 11 files changed, 24 insertions(+), 62 deletions(-) delete mode 100644 wallet/src/main/res/drawable/ic_home_black_24dp.xml delete mode 100644 wallet/src/main/res/values/dimens.xml diff --git a/cashier/.gitlab-ci.yml b/cashier/.gitlab-ci.yml index f8cc7f3..ba64ccc 100644 --- a/cashier/.gitlab-ci.yml +++ b/cashier/.gitlab-ci.yml @@ -6,6 +6,10 @@ cashier_test: changes: - "cashier" script: ./gradlew :cashier:lint :cashier:assembleRelease + artifacts: + paths: + - cashier/build/reports/lint-results.html + expire_in: 1 week cashier_deploy_nightly: stage: deploy @@ -14,6 +18,7 @@ cashier_deploy_nightly: - master changes: - "cashier" + needs: ["cashier_test"] script: # Ensure that key exists - test -z "$DEBUG_KEYSTORE" && exit 0 diff --git a/cashier/build.gradle b/cashier/build.gradle index 5915f8a..b77dc30 100644 --- a/cashier/build.gradle +++ b/cashier/build.gradle @@ -50,7 +50,7 @@ dependencies { implementation 'androidx.appcompat:appcompat:1.1.0' implementation 'androidx.core:core-ktx:1.2.0' implementation 'androidx.constraintlayout:constraintlayout:1.1.3' - implementation 'androidx.security:security-crypto:1.0.0-alpha02' + implementation 'androidx.security:security-crypto:1.0.0-beta01' implementation 'com.google.android.material:material:1.1.0' implementation "androidx.navigation:navigation-fragment-ktx:$nav_version" diff --git a/cashier/src/main/res/values/strings.xml b/cashier/src/main/res/values/strings.xml index 5df5bfa..98f686c 100644 --- a/cashier/src/main/res/values/strings.xml +++ b/cashier/src/main/res/values/strings.xml @@ -1,4 +1,4 @@ - + Taler Cashier Bank API address @@ -9,7 +9,7 @@ Please enter your username Error retrieving configuration Invalid username or password - For testing, you can create a test account at the demo bank]]>. + For testing, you can create a test account at the demo bank]]>. Current balance ERROR diff --git a/merchant-terminal/.gitlab-ci.yml b/merchant-terminal/.gitlab-ci.yml index 4c03405..467824c 100644 --- a/merchant-terminal/.gitlab-ci.yml +++ b/merchant-terminal/.gitlab-ci.yml @@ -4,6 +4,10 @@ merchant_test: changes: - "merchant-terminal" script: ./gradlew :merchant-terminal:lint :merchant-terminal:assembleRelease + artifacts: + paths: + - merchant-terminal/build/reports/lint-results.html + expire_in: 1 week merchant_deploy_nightly: stage: deploy @@ -12,6 +16,7 @@ merchant_deploy_nightly: - master changes: - "merchant-terminal" + needs: ["merchant_test"] script: # Ensure that key exists - test -z "$DEBUG_KEYSTORE" && exit 0 diff --git a/merchant-terminal/src/main/java/net/taler/merchantpos/history/HistoryManager.kt b/merchant-terminal/src/main/java/net/taler/merchantpos/history/HistoryManager.kt index 594e7cc..faee226 100644 --- a/merchant-terminal/src/main/java/net/taler/merchantpos/history/HistoryManager.kt +++ b/merchant-terminal/src/main/java/net/taler/merchantpos/history/HistoryManager.kt @@ -16,12 +16,10 @@ package net.taler.merchantpos.history -import android.util.Log import androidx.annotation.UiThread import androidx.lifecycle.LiveData import androidx.lifecycle.MutableLiveData import com.android.volley.Request.Method.GET -import com.android.volley.Request.Method.POST import com.android.volley.RequestQueue import com.android.volley.Response.ErrorListener import com.android.volley.Response.Listener diff --git a/merchant-terminal/src/main/res/values/strings.xml b/merchant-terminal/src/main/res/values/strings.xml index 77c7e03..ae82f96 100644 --- a/merchant-terminal/src/main/res/values/strings.xml +++ b/merchant-terminal/src/main/res/values/strings.xml @@ -46,7 +46,6 @@ Payment Canceled Payment History - Received at Ref. No: %s Refund Order Amount diff --git a/wallet/.gitlab-ci.yml b/wallet/.gitlab-ci.yml index 4c1f9a8..a07cb28 100644 --- a/wallet/.gitlab-ci.yml +++ b/wallet/.gitlab-ci.yml @@ -11,6 +11,10 @@ wallet_test: stage: test extends: .binary_deps script: ./gradlew :wallet:lint :wallet:assembleRelease + artifacts: + paths: + - wallet/build/reports/lint-results.html + expire_in: 1 week wallet_deploy_nightly: stage: deploy @@ -18,6 +22,7 @@ wallet_deploy_nightly: only: refs: - master + needs: ["wallet_test"] script: # Ensure that key exists - test -z "$DEBUG_KEYSTORE" && exit 0 diff --git a/wallet/src/main/java/net/taler/wallet/history/WalletHistoryFragment.kt b/wallet/src/main/java/net/taler/wallet/history/WalletHistoryFragment.kt index 4f8ab82..45ecf37 100644 --- a/wallet/src/main/java/net/taler/wallet/history/WalletHistoryFragment.kt +++ b/wallet/src/main/java/net/taler/wallet/history/WalletHistoryFragment.kt @@ -31,7 +31,6 @@ import androidx.lifecycle.Observer import androidx.recyclerview.widget.DividerItemDecoration import androidx.recyclerview.widget.LinearLayoutManager import androidx.recyclerview.widget.LinearLayoutManager.VERTICAL -import kotlinx.android.synthetic.main.fragment_show_balance.* import kotlinx.android.synthetic.main.fragment_show_history.* import net.taler.wallet.R import net.taler.wallet.WalletViewModel diff --git a/wallet/src/main/res/drawable/ic_home_black_24dp.xml b/wallet/src/main/res/drawable/ic_home_black_24dp.xml deleted file mode 100644 index ed8aa1e..0000000 --- a/wallet/src/main/res/drawable/ic_home_black_24dp.xml +++ /dev/null @@ -1,25 +0,0 @@ - - - - - diff --git a/wallet/src/main/res/layout/payment_details.xml b/wallet/src/main/res/layout/payment_details.xml index 60d1d73..50c027a 100644 --- a/wallet/src/main/res/layout/payment_details.xml +++ b/wallet/src/main/res/layout/payment_details.xml @@ -30,7 +30,7 @@ android:id="@+id/errorView" android:layout_width="0dp" android:layout_height="wrap_content" - android:layout_margin="@dimen/activity_horizontal_margin" + android:layout_margin="16dp" android:textAlignment="center" android:textColor="@android:color/holo_red_dark" android:textSize="22sp" @@ -47,9 +47,9 @@ android:id="@+id/orderLabelView" android:layout_width="0dp" android:layout_height="wrap_content" - android:layout_marginStart="@dimen/activity_horizontal_margin" - android:layout_marginTop="@dimen/activity_horizontal_margin" - android:layout_marginEnd="@dimen/activity_horizontal_margin" + android:layout_marginStart="16dp" + android:layout_marginTop="16dp" + android:layout_marginEnd="16dp" android:text="@string/payment_label_order_summary" android:textAlignment="center" android:visibility="invisible" @@ -63,7 +63,7 @@ android:id="@+id/orderView" android:layout_width="0dp" android:layout_height="wrap_content" - android:layout_margin="@dimen/activity_horizontal_margin" + android:layout_margin="16dp" android:layout_marginTop="16dp" android:textAlignment="center" android:textAppearance="@style/TextAppearance.AppCompat.Headline" @@ -92,7 +92,7 @@ android:id="@+id/productsList" android:layout_width="0dp" android:layout_height="wrap_content" - android:layout_margin="@dimen/activity_horizontal_margin" + android:layout_margin="16dp" android:visibility="gone" app:layout_constraintBottom_toBottomOf="parent" app:layout_constraintEnd_toEndOf="parent" diff --git a/wallet/src/main/res/values/dimens.xml b/wallet/src/main/res/values/dimens.xml deleted file mode 100644 index 2bbc14d..0000000 --- a/wallet/src/main/res/values/dimens.xml +++ /dev/null @@ -1,24 +0,0 @@ - - - - - 16dp - 16dp - 8dp - 176dp - 16dp - \ No newline at end of file -- cgit v1.2.3